首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

Servlet可以在eclipse中工作,但不能在Apache Tomcat中工作。无法推断基础url....API位于API网关之后。

Servlet是Java编写的服务器端程序,用于处理客户端的请求并生成响应。它可以在各种Java Web容器中运行,包括Apache Tomcat、Jetty等。在eclipse中工作是因为eclipse集成了Tomcat服务器,并提供了方便的配置和部署功能。

如果在Apache Tomcat中无法工作,可能是由于以下原因:

  1. 版本不兼容:Servlet使用的Java版本与Tomcat支持的Java版本不匹配。需要确保Servlet使用的Java版本与Tomcat支持的版本一致。
  2. 配置错误:可能是由于Tomcat的配置文件中缺少必要的配置或配置错误导致Servlet无法正常工作。需要检查Tomcat的配置文件,确保正确配置了Servlet相关的内容。
  3. 依赖缺失:Servlet可能依赖于其他的库或框架,而这些依赖项在Tomcat中缺失或版本不匹配。需要确保Tomcat中包含了Servlet所需的所有依赖项,并且版本与Servlet要求的一致。

关于基础URL无法推断和API位于API网关之后的问题,需要更多的上下文信息才能给出具体的答案。基础URL无法推断可能是由于缺少必要的配置或网络环境问题导致。API位于API网关之后可能是指API网关作为一个中间层,对外提供统一的API接口,并进行请求转发、鉴权、限流等操作。

总结:要解决Servlet无法在Apache Tomcat中工作的问题,需要检查Java版本、Tomcat配置、依赖项等方面的问题。对于基础URL无法推断和API位于API网关之后的问题,需要更多的上下文信息才能给出具体的答案。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

没有搜到相关的合辑

领券